That Can Take Advantage Of Cold Laser Treatment?



If you experience chronic pain, cold laser treatment can offer you substantial relief. This non-invasive treatment has actually been found to be valuable for a wide range of problems, consisting of joint inflammation, tendonitis, and muscle strains. Whether you're an athlete dealing with sporting activities injuries or an individual experiencing daily pains and pains, cold laser therapy may have the ability to help alleviate your discomfort.

Moreover, if you're trying to find a drug-free option to managing discomfort, cold laser treatment could be a suitable alternative for you. By using low-level laser light to stimulate healing at the cellular level, this treatment advertises cells repair work and decreases swelling, leading to boosted discomfort administration without using pharmaceuticals.

Possible Threats and Adverse Effects



When thinking about cold laser therapy, it is very important to be aware of the prospective dangers and adverse effects connected with this treatment. While cold laser treatment is generally taken into consideration risk-free, there are a few possible adverse effects to bear in mind.

In addition, there's a small risk of eye injury if the laser is guided in the direction of the eyes. It's critical for both the client and the specialist to use protective glasses throughout the treatment to prevent any kind of accidental exposure to the eyes.

Furthermore, cold laser treatment should not be performed over areas with energetic malignant tumors or on patients that are expecting, as the results of the therapy in these cases aren't well comprehended.

Safety And Security Factors To Consider for Certain Groups



Consider the safety and security factors to consider for specific teams when undertaking cold laser treatment to guarantee optimum treatment outcomes.

Expectant individuals need to avoid cold laser therapy straight on the abdomen or reduced back, specifically during the first trimester, to prevent any possible damage to the establishing unborn child.

People with a history of skin cancer or skin conditions that make them extra sensitive to light ought to speak with a healthcare provider before going through cold laser therapy, as it might exacerbate their problem.

Individuals with a pacemaker or various other implanted electronic gadgets must notify their healthcare provider prior to treatment, as the laser's electromagnetic radiation can possibly disrupt these devices.

Those with epilepsy needs to additionally work out care, as the blinking light from the laser might trigger seizures in some individuals.

Furthermore, people taking photosensitizing medicines need to be aware that cold laser treatment can enhance their level of sensitivity to light, possibly leading to adverse reactions.
